news 2026/3/13 5:32:00

UDS协议中诊断会话控制实现完整指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
UDS协议中诊断会话控制实现完整指南

以下是对您提供的博文《UDS协议中诊断会话控制实现完整指南:SID 10深度技术解析》的全面润色与专业升级版。本次优化严格遵循您的全部要求:

✅ 彻底去除AI痕迹,语言自然、老练、有“人味”——像一位十年汽车电子诊断工程师在技术分享会上娓娓道来;
✅ 打破模块化标题桎梏,重构为逻辑递进、层层深入的技术叙事流;
✅ 所有技术点均扎根ISO 14229-1标准原文+量产ECU真实行为(非教科书复述);
✅ 关键代码保留并增强注释深度,嵌入工程陷阱说明;
✅ 删除所有“引言/概述/总结/展望”类程式化段落,结尾落在一个可延展的实战思考上;
✅ 新增真实调试场景、OEM配置反模式、AUTOSAR集成细节等一线经验;
✅ 全文保持专业严谨基调,但句式灵活,穿插设问、强调、经验断言,杜绝空泛术语堆砌;
✅ 最终字数:约3850字(满足深度技术文章传播与SEO双重要求)。


SID 0x10不是“切个状态”,而是ECU诊断世界的门禁系统

你有没有遇到过这样的现场问题?
诊断仪连上新下线的BCM,发一条0x10 0x02(编程会话),ECU沉默5秒后回一个0x7F 0x10 0x33——SecurityAccessDenied。你确认0x27流程走完了,Seed/Key也没错,甚至用CANoe重放了整条交互序列……还是失败。
最后发现:Bootloader里那段IsSecurityUnlocked()判断,居然只查了Application区的密钥标志位,而当前还在Bootloader上下文中——安全状态根本就没被它看见

这就是SID 0x10最常被低估的地方:它表面是一条两字节请求,背后却是一套横跨启动模式、内存分区、安全域、定时器栈、服务掩码的实时权限仲裁系统。今天我们就抛开协议文档的骨架,从ECU上电那一刻起,一帧一帧、一字节一字节地拆解这个“诊断世界的第一道门禁”。


它到底在控制什么?别再只记那四个会话编号了

翻ISO 14229-1第6.2节,你会看到0x01/0x02/0x03/0x80–0xFF的定义。但真正决定ECU行为的,从来不是这几个数字本身,而是它们所绑定的三组隐性契约

维度默认会话(0x01)编程会话(0x02)扩展会话(0x03)
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/11 21:39:01

万物识别-中文镜像实际作品:非遗手工艺品图像识别与文化标签生成

万物识别-中文镜像实际作品:非遗手工艺品图像识别与文化标签生成 你有没有试过拍一张刚在集市上淘到的剪纸作品,想立刻知道它属于哪个流派、用的是什么技法,却只能靠搜索引擎反复比对模糊关键词?或者面对一件青花瓷摆件&#xff…

作者头像 李华
网站建设 2026/3/12 21:25:56

蓝牙水控器开源解决方案:宿舍热水器控制自由新选择

蓝牙水控器开源解决方案:宿舍热水器控制自由新选择 【免费下载链接】waterctl 深圳市常工电子“蓝牙水控器”控制程序的开源实现。适用于国内各大高校宿舍热水器。 项目地址: https://gitcode.com/gh_mirrors/wa/waterctl 在高校宿舍生活中,蓝牙水…

作者头像 李华
网站建设 2026/3/11 16:45:35

OFA视觉问答模型镜像评测:英文问答效果惊艳,开箱即用

OFA视觉问答模型镜像评测:英文问答效果惊艳,开箱即用 你有没有试过——把一张商品图拖进系统,问“这个能防水吗?”,结果后台只返回一串OCR识别的乱码文字,或者干脆卡住不动? 传统图文理解靠“…

作者头像 李华
网站建设 2026/3/11 16:42:57

ISE14.7安装背后的技术细节:许可证管理与软件架构解析

ISE14.7许可证管理机制与架构设计的深度解析 1. 许可证系统的核心架构 ISE14.7的许可证管理系统采用三层验证架构,这是确保软件合法使用的关键防线。第一层是基础验证层,负责检查许可证文件的数字签名和有效期;第二层是功能解锁层&#xff…

作者头像 李华
网站建设 2026/3/11 12:58:35

2023年不容错过的25个机器学习实战项目(含完整代码)

1. 机器学习实战项目入门指南 刚接触机器学习时,很多人会陷入一个误区:看了无数教程,却不知道如何动手实践。我刚开始学机器学习那会儿,也踩过这个坑。直到后来导师告诉我:"机器学习不是用来考试的,而…

作者头像 李华
网站建设 2026/3/12 18:44:29

嵌入式竞赛中的时间管理:STM32定时器与中断的深度应用

嵌入式竞赛中的时间管理:STM32定时器与中断的深度应用 在嵌入式系统开发领域,时间管理能力往往是区分优秀与平庸的关键。对于参加蓝桥杯等嵌入式竞赛的选手而言,如何精准控制任务执行时序、高效处理多任务并发、实现实时响应,直接…

作者头像 李华